Step-by-step explanation:

To find an angle whose tangent is 7 using a calculator, we would perform the following steps:

  1. Enter the value 7 into the calculator.
  2. Use the inverse tangent function, often denoted as tan-1 or arctan, to find the angle whose tangent is 7.

This calculation will give us an angle in degrees. Rounding to the nearest degree, we find that the angle is approximately 81.87 degrees. However, this angle is not one of the options provided in the question, which could indicate that the question may have a typo or that we are expected to find an angle in a different quadrant that also has a tangent of 7.

To verify our answer using a right triangle, we could construct a triangle where the opposite side is 7 times longer than the adjacent side. Using the Pythagorean theorem, we can calculate the hypotenuse and find that the angle's sine and cosine also correspond to the calculated tangent, confirming that our angle is correct.
